yall should read this article....explains exactly what im trying to describe to you guys. they talk about how the toyotas front suspension is very similar. and they talk about how to achieve high angles with 4wd.

like i said. its as easy as getting some 930 cv's which is what they run in their ram race truck. nothing special. off the shelf goodies that will allow you guys to go higher without bind....thus being able to allow you guys to run long travel
